package com.horstmann.violet.framework;
import java.io.ObjectStreamException;
import java.io.Serializable;
import java.lang.reflect.Field;
/**
This class is a superclass for enumerated types that
can be serialized. Subclass like this:
<pre>
public class MyEnumeration extends SerializableEnumeration
{
private MyEnumeration() {}
public static final MyEnumeration FOO = new MyEnumeration();
public static final MyEnumeration BAR = new MyEnumeration();
. . .
}
</pre>
This defines instances <code>MyEnumeration.FOO</code> and
<code>MyEnumeration.BAR</code> that are guaranteed to
be preserved through serialization and deserialization.
Conveniently, the toString method yields the name (such
as <code>"FOO"<code>).
*/
public class SerializableEnumeration implements Serializable
{
protected Object writeReplace() throws ObjectStreamException
{
if (name == null) toString();
if (name == null)
throw new ObjectStreamException("No matching field") {};
return this;
}
public String toString()
{
if (name != null) return getClass().getName() + "." + name;
try
{
Field[] fields = getClass().getFields();
for (int i = 0; i < fields.length; i++)
{
if (fields[i].get(this) == this)
{
name = fields[i].getName();
return toString();
}
}
}
catch (IllegalAccessException ex) {}
return super.toString();
}
protected Object readResolve() throws ObjectStreamException
{
try
{
return getClass().getField(name).get(null);
}
catch (IllegalAccessException ex) {}
catch (NoSuchFieldException ex) {}
throw new ObjectStreamException("No matching field") {};
}
private String name;
}
